I don't understand why people are calling him "average". He was our player of the season in 2012, and since settling in up until this season, has been the epitome of reliable and dependable. Not average, but in fact a player who has often bailed us out at the last minute, and been nothing less than good to excellent, in my eyes.

Clearly something's gone on behind the scenes, and it amazes me how everyone thinks they know enough to insult Distin. Whereas I know 1) I have no inside knowledge of the club and 2) I don't trust rags, so therefore I can't speak about these things, only what I do know. And that is that for 90% of his time here he's put in a great shift, kept himself in ridiculously good condition, been a supreme physically and aerially dominant covering defender, been a class act off the pitch and even found the time to regularly wind up kopites on Twitter. I couldn't have asked any more from him. He was 31 when we signed him and cost only £5m, yet we still got all this out of him. He has been an excellent transfer, and an excellent player, so a quick round of applause to say bye? That's really such a big deal?
